Zverev meets Shapovalov and gets into the second round quickly

The German Alexander Zverev expanded his aspirations in the Madrid Masters 1000 with a firm victory over Canadian Denis Shapovalov (6-4 and 7-5) to reach the round of 16 in which the Argentine will be measured Francisco Cerúndolo.

He Fourth seed, winner twice in the Caja Mágica and another finalist, took one hour and 45 minutes to defeat Shapovalovwhich I already knew won five times before in the eight matches played; among them, in this same scenario in 2018the first year that the German won.

Zverev stressed the high level of play that he usually reaches in Madrid. In the In the last two seasons he was only surpassed by Carlos Alcaraz, champion both times.

For the first time this season, the Hamburg tennis player won two in a row on land. After beating the Croatian Borna Coric, he met Shapovalov, whom he knocked down without a response.

Alexander Zverev It was enough with a break in the first set to take advantage on the scoreboard. He also got the second on track with one more break and served to win 5-4. He had match point but Shapovalov reacted, managed to snatch serve from his opponent for the first time in the match and equalize the set. However, the fourth player in the world won two games in a row and closed the set without needing to reach a tiebreaker.

Zverev will face the Argentine Francisco Cerúndolo in the round of 16, who He eliminated the American Tommy Paul 6-7(5), 6-4 and 6-2.
